Description
I modified IRobertI's Alternative feeder V2 to work with 1.75mm filament and a 2/4mm (ID/OD) bowden tube.
Only the modified parts here, you also need to print the rest of the parts from: https://www.youmagine.com/designs/alternative-um2-feeder-version-two
Instead of a grommet i use a bowden coupling and a small piece of bowden tube at the entry point for the filament.
The bowden tubes should end in the 4mm holes flush with the printed surfaces, and you should countersink the ends to ease the insertion of filament.
If you want to use it as a second feeder as on my pictures you need to print all the parts mirrored.
Materials and methods
- Printed parts from this object
- Printed Yoke, Arm and Latch from IRobertI's Alternative feeder V2
- The parts from the old feeder plus one 30mm M3 and one 14(ish)mm M3.
- Two 4mm bowden couplings
